Transaction 744620336eaa008c5c0864f5f97127af545817b6727f60ada71f90ad6480af18
1 Input
1 Output
-
744620336eaa008c5c0864f5f97127af545817b6727f60ada71f90ad6480af18:0
- value
- 495848
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83cf9fcdac50e0d999627679cf2f2d8d177db2ac OP_EQUAL
- address
- 3DhyAf84TivTasZRJTMw9HWPVy9nkmMrQE